GigaCloud Technology Inc. (NASDAQ:GCT - Get Free Report) CEO Lei Wu sold 1,000 shares of the stock in a transaction that occurred on Monday, April 1st. The stock was sold at an average price of $29.53, for a total value of $29,530.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the chief executive officer now directly owns 1,248,994 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$36,882,792.82.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is accessible through this link.

Lei Wu also recently made the following trade(s):

  • On Tuesday, March 26th, Lei Wu sold 6 shares of GigaCloud Technology st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$27.64, for a total value of $165.84.

GigaCloud Technology Price Performance

GigaCloud Technology stock traded up $2.40 during mid-day trading on Wednesday, reaching $35.65. The stock had a trading volume of 5,205,517 shares, compared to its average volume of 3,190,266. The company has a market capitalization of $1.45 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 15.50 and a beta of 2.26. GigaCloud Technology Inc. has a one year low of $4.93 and a one year high of $45.18. The company has a 50-day moving average price of $31.14 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$19.20.

GigaCloud Technology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

GigaCloud Technology Inc provides end-to-end B2B ecommerce solutions for large parcel merchandise. Its marketplace connects manufacturers primarily in Asia with resellers in the United States, Asia, and Europe to execute cross-border transactions across furniture, home appliance, fitness equipment, and other large parcel categories.
